Duane E. Williams is a scholar working on Statistics, Probability and Uncertainty, Molecular Biology and Management Information Systems. According to data from OpenAlex, Duane E. Williams has authored 10 papers receiving a total of 486 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Statistics, Probability and Uncertainty, 2 papers in Molecular Biology and 2 papers in Management Information Systems. Recurrent topics in Duane E. Williams's work include scientometrics and bibliometrics research (5 papers), Big Data and Business Intelligence (2 papers) and Molecular spectroscopy and chirality (2 papers). Duane E. Williams is often cited by papers focused on scientometrics and bibliometrics research (5 papers), Big Data and Business Intelligence (2 papers) and Molecular spectroscopy and chirality (2 papers). Duane E. Williams collaborates with scholars based in United States. Duane E. Williams's co-authors include Philip C. Prorok, Erik J. Bergstralh, P. M. Marcus, R Fontana, Richard M. Fagerstrom, William F. Taylor, Joshua D. Schnell, И. В. Пономарев, Haak Laurel and C J Hackett and has published in prestigious journals such as JNCI Journal of the National Cancer Institute, The Journal of Physical Chemistry A and Technological Forecasting and Social Change.
